    Chevy van with o2 sensor
    I have a 06 Chevy Express van 3500, 6.0L engine. Check engine light comes on with o2 sensor coming up on bank 2, sensor 1 and 2. I have peplaced both sensors and cleared the codes. That light came back on after about 50 miles. When the light comes back on it will only throw one code, sensor 1 or 2.

    Any ideads? Van runs great!

    What is/are the code(s)?
    There's probably nothing wrong with either sensor.
    The sensors only tell the ECM what is going on in the exhaust, not how it got that way.
    You need to check for vacuum leaks or perhaps another fault somewhere else.
    This will likely require hands-on diagnosis so that the ECM data stream can be monitored.
